Introduction: As cities strive to become more sustainable and energy-efficient, the integration of electronic products with renewable energy systems is becoming increasingly crucial. Urban planning plays a vital role in shaping the future of cities, and incorporating renewable energy sources into the design and infrastructure is a key step towards achieving a greener and more sustainable urban environment. In this blog post, we will explore the various opportunities and challenges that arise when electronic products meet renewable energy in urban planning. 1. Smart Grids and Energy Management: Integrating electronic products such as smart meters and energy management systems into urban planning can enhance energy efficiency and promote the use of renewable energy sources. Smart grids enable efficient distribution of electricity by leveraging digital communication technologies. This improves the monitoring and management of renewable energy generation, storage, and consumption, ultimately reducing the overall carbon footprint of a city. 2. Solar-powered Electronic Products: Solar energy is an abundant and renewable source of power. Urban planners can incorporate photovoltaic (PV) cells and panels into the design of buildings and infrastructure. This allows for the generation of clean energy to power electronic products such as street lights, public transportation systems, and charging stations for electric vehicles. By harnessing solar power, cities can reduce their reliance on fossil fuels and contribute significantly to a sustainable future. 3. Energy Harvesting from Electronic Products: Another exciting avenue in which electronic products intersect with renewable energy in urban planning is through energy harvesting. Energy harvesting technologies capture wasted heat, vibrations, or electromagnetic radiation from electronic devices and convert them into usable energy. This energy can then be used to power other electronic products or contribute to the overall energy demands of the city. Embedding energy harvesting capabilities into urban infrastructure, such as roads or buildings, creates a more self-sustainable and energy-efficient environment. 4. Smart Buildings and Energy Efficiency: Electronic products, when combined with renewable energy systems, can significantly enhance the energy efficiency of buildings. Smart building technologies, such as smart thermostats, automated lighting systems, and smart appliances, optimize energy consumption based on occupancy and external factors. By integrating these technologies into urban planning, cities can achieve substantial energy savings and reduce the strain on the grid. 5. E-waste Management and Recycling: The proliferation of electronic products also presents challenges in terms of e-waste management. As cities adopt more electronic devices and renewable energy systems, there is a need to develop effective e-waste management strategies. Urban planning should include provisions for e-waste collection centers, recycling programs, and regulations to ensure the proper disposal and recycling of electronic products at the end of their life cycle. Conclusion: The integration of electronic products with renewable energy sources in urban planning holds immense potential for creating sustainable and resilient cities. By incorporating smart grids, solar-powered systems, energy harvesting technologies, and smart building solutions into urban infrastructure, cities can reduce reliance on fossil fuels, decrease energy consumption, and mitigate the environmental impacts associated with rapid urbanization. However, it is essential to address the challenges posed by e-waste management and ensure responsible electronic product lifecycle management. Through innovative urban planning practices, cities can pave the way for a greener future powered by renewable energy and smart technology.
